The surge in interest around Rent Today, Drive Tomorrow reflects deeper US trends. Post-pandemic, Americans increasingly value flexibility over ownership, viewing mobility as a service rather than a fixed asset. Economic pressures — rising interest rates, fuel costs, and vehicle maintenance expenses — push travelers toward short-term, pay-per-use models. Denver Airport, a crossroads of regional and national routes, amplifies this shift by positioning itself as a lean, everyday gateway to these new car-as-a-service opportunities.
